.popup-winner{position:absolute;height:40%;width:70%;display:flex;flex-direction:column;justify-content:space-evenly;align-items:center;background-color:#8d8d8d;border-radius:30px;box-shadow:#0000004d 3px 2px;top:-100%;transition:all .5s ease}.popup-winner h2{color:#ddd;font-size:30px}.popup-winner p{color:#fefefe;font-size:20px}.buttons-popup{display:flex;flex-direction:row;width:100%;justify-content:space-evenly}.popup-winner button{padding:10px}.popup-winner.active{top:calc(0% + 249px);transition:all .75s ease-in-out}.upper-dashboard{display:grid;grid-template-columns:50% 50%;margin:50px 0 25px}.turn-button{background-color:transparent;border:none;font-size:25px;font-weight:400;color:#a7a4a4;padding-bottom:13px;text-align:center}.turn-button.active{color:#ddd;font-weight:500;border-bottom:3px #ddd solid}.cell-container{width:100%;height:100%;display:grid;grid-template-columns:33.3% 33.3% 33.3%}.inner-cell{background-color:transparent;width:100px;height:100px;font-size:40px;color:#ddd;transition:background ease .2s;border:1.5px #ddd solid}.inner-cell:hover{background-color:#2c2f2c;font-size:45px;transition:all ease .2s}.inner-cell:nth-child(1){border-top-left-radius:30px}.inner-cell:nth-child(3){border-top-right-radius:30px}.inner-cell:nth-child(7){border-bottom-left-radius:30px}.inner-cell:nth-child(9){border-bottom-right-radius:30px}.bottom-dashboard{display:flex;padding:20px 0;justify-content:space-around}.restart-button{background-color:transparent;color:#ddd;border:2px solid #ddd;padding:10px 20px;font-size:20px;border-radius:30px;font-weight:500;cursor:pointer;transition:all .2s ease}.restart-button:hover{background-color:#ddd;color:#000}.restart-button:active{background-color:#303a3a;color:#ddd}.X{color:#a1ba99;font-weight:500}.O{color:#fff;font-weight:500}.inner-cell.highlight{background-color:gold;font-weight:700;font-weight:400;transition:background-color 1s ease}*{margin:0;padding:0;box-sizing:border-box;font-family:system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Open Sans,Helvetica Neue,sans-serif}body{background-color:#404240;display:grid;align-content:center;justify-content:center;width:100vw;height:100vh}.main-container{min-height:80vh;width:100%;display:flex;flex-direction:column;align-items:center;justify-content:center;position:relative}.app-title{color:#ddd;font-size:4rem}
